利用磁共振 T2 图谱评估骨关节炎患者下颌骨髁突的骨髓异常。

Evaluating the mandibular condyles of patients with osteoarthritis for bone marrow abnormalities using magnetic resonance T2 mapping.

Abstract

OBJECTIVES

This study investigated whether erosion and osteophyte correlates with condyle bone marrow abnormalities (BMA), as detected with quantitative T2 mapping.

METHODS

Fifty-six joints (in 44 patients) that demonstrated evidence of bony erosion (ER) or osteophytes (OS) related to disc displacement without reduction were studied with MR images. A control group of 50 joints (in 50 patients) was included. The subjects were divided into five groups; noAR (control), noBMA-ER, BMA-ER, noBMA-OS, and BMA-OS. T2 mapping was performed and the regions of interest were placed over the bone marrow at the top of the condyle. The mean T2 values of the bone marrow of the mandibular condyle were calculated for all mapping images. After assessing age-related changes in T2 values of noAR group using Pearson's product-moment, differences in median T2 values of five groups were analyzed using Kruskal-Wallis test, and Steel-Dwass test (p < 0.05).

RESULTS

There was no significant correlation between age and T2 value in noAR group. The median T2 values of noBMA-ER and BMA-ER groups were significantly higher than those of noAR, noBMA-OS and BMA-OS groups. Those of noBMA-OS and BMA-OS groups were significantly lower than those of noAR, noBMA-ER and BMA-ER groups. There was no significant difference between noBMA and BMA groups.

CONCLUSIONS

It is suggested that erosion and osteophyte of the condyle may correlate with bone marrow abnormalities. T2 mapping could be show slight marrow changes of the arthritic condyle.

摘要

目的

本研究旨在通过定量 T2 映射探讨髁突骨骨髓异常(BMA)与侵蚀和骨赘之间的关系。

方法

对 44 例患者的 56 个关节(共 56 个关节)进行了 MRI 检查,这些关节均表现出与盘状移位无复位相关的骨侵蚀(ER)或骨赘(OS)。纳入了一个对照组(共 50 个关节)。将受试者分为五组:无 AR(对照组)、无 BMA-ER、BMA-ER、无 BMA-OS 和 BMA-OS。对 T2 图谱进行了分析,并在髁突顶部的骨髓区域放置了感兴趣区。计算了所有图谱图像中下颌骨髁突骨髓的平均 T2 值。使用 Pearson 积矩相关分析评估了无 AR 组 T2 值的年龄相关性变化,然后使用 Kruskal-Wallis 检验和 Steel-Dwass 检验(p<0.05)分析了五组之间中位数 T2 值的差异。

结果

无 AR 组中年龄与 T2 值之间无显著相关性。无 BMA-ER 和 BMA-ER 组的中位数 T2 值明显高于无 AR、无 BMA-OS 和 BMA-OS 组。无 BMA-OS 和 BMA-OS 组的中位数 T2 值明显低于无 AR、无 BMA-ER 和 BMA-ER 组。无 BMA 组与 BMA 组之间无显著差异。

结论

提示髁突的侵蚀和骨赘可能与骨髓异常有关。T2 图谱可以显示出关节炎性髁突的轻微骨髓变化。
